Direct sourcing has revolutionized the way companies hire the perfect candidates for temporary and permanent roles. One-third of companies are already using direct sourcing as part of their contingent hiring, and another 28 percent expect to add it to their programs in the next two years, according to the latest Workforce Solutions Buyers Survey from Staffing Industry Analysts. You are probably already using direct sourcing internally, but how can it work with and enhance your managed programs?
